Is this statement true or false?

To go from Ur to the Halys River, one would travel more than 600 miles northwest.

It's because present-day Ur is located near Kuwait. The whole Halys River is located in Turkey. To travel from Ur to the river, you would need to go North West, around 600-1,000 miles.
